  2. Apr 8, 2024 · A: A namespace is a group of pages designed to fulfill a special purpose. Namespaces are denoted by a prefix followed by a colon, as Talk:color. The one exception to that is the “article” namespace, which contains the substantive articles for the Wiktionary; it has no prefix. See Help:Namespace for more information.

  5. How to read and search. Wiktionary is written to be used by readers like you, which is why we made it easy for you to search for definitions of English words. There is a search box in the upper-right corner of every page with the word "Search" in it. Just type what you are looking for in there and then press "Enter ↵".
